Transaction 81e18bf94cc8c41c1b940f96fcdf8d856c74c5fcef1726ecc6db8f67e95768b1
1 Input
1 Output
-
81e18bf94cc8c41c1b940f96fcdf8d856c74c5fcef1726ecc6db8f67e95768b1:0
- value
- 40000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 81c7a17651c51d19e29acc54ba87761abd6fab38bf5f6745f56838dc730b9689
- address
- tb1ps8r6zaj3c5w3nc56e32t4pmkr27kl2echa0kw304dqudcuctj6ystkz7rd